Camera Basics: Composition & Lighting

This workshop will help the filmmaker, documentarian, and photographer understand the ways in which composition & lighting can help communicate ideas to the viewer, along with some technical basics about exposure.

The first part of this workshop covers composition (the placement of elements within the frame) for your video or photo shoot. You’ll also see how light can be used to sculpt depth, add contrast and pattern, direct attention and more. From Film Noir style to the use of ambient lighting in the modern documentary, lighting can affect the mood of your viewers. The second (shorter) part of this workshop, covers the technical basics of proper lighting and exposure in the digital realm, and how you can adjust exposure parameters for various effects. Lecture, overheads, hands-on w/Canon XA-25s, and Q & A.
